Community Investment Fund Receives Innovation Award

Destination Door County’s Community Investment Fund was honored with an Innovation Award at the Wisconsin Governor’s Conference on Tourism, March 12, held in Lake Geneva.

The Innovation Award is presented to a business or community that has demonstrated outstanding initiative through the implementation of new strategies that positively impact their organization and destination. 

Destination Door County’s (DDC) initiative utilizes room tax dollars generated by overnight visitors to Door County to fund projects aimed at enhancing the quality of life for residents and workers, while simultaneously enriching the visitor experience. 

“Our groundbreaking Community Investment Fund embodies our commitment to enhancing both resident livelihoods and visitor experiences, said Julie Gilbert, DDC CEO & president. “This accolade reflects the dedication and creativity of our team and our ongoing efforts to enhance the visitor experience while supporting the local community.”

Eligible Community Investment Fund applicants include Door County-based 501(c)(3) public charities, 501(c)(6) organizations, and local units of government. Since its launch in 2023, the Community Investment Fund has granted $1,204,952 toward 24 different projects across the peninsula.
